The PMS fund manager projects a nominal GDP growth rate of 10-11% over the next decade, providing a strong foundation for corporate earnings to grow at 13-14% annually
Since inception in December 2018, the Consistent Compunders has given returns of 15.35 percent while its benchmark has given slightly higher returns of 15.76 percent in the same period
Saurabh Mukherjea expects a resurgence in private sector capex, growth in IT services and engineering R&D companies, and a pick-up in private consumption driven by the job market and interest rate cycle. The Marcellus founder discusses the optimistic outlook for private sector capex in India, highlighting names such as RSI, RHI Magnesita, and Grindwell Norton as plays on the steel demand and abrasive provider sectors. He also emphasizes the potential of Trent s Zudio proposition and Star Bazaar as disruptive players in the retail market.
